#55abde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#55abde is composed of 33.3% red, 67.1%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.7% cyan, 23%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 202.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 60.2%. #55abde color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ffff with #0057bd.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#55abde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#55abde has RGB values of R:85, G:171,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 5614558.

Hex triplet 55abde #55abde
RGB Decimal 85, 171, 222 rgb(85,171,222)
RGB Percent 33.3, 67.1, 87.1 rgb(33.3%,67.1%,87.1%)
CMYK 62, 23, 0, 13
HSL 202.3°, 67.5, 60.2 hsl(202.3,67.5%,60.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 202.3°, 61.7, 87.1
Web Safe 6699cc #6699cc
CIE-LAB 66.77, -10.788, -33.494
XYZ 31.491, 36.329, 74.456
xyY 0.221, 0.255, 36.329
CIE-LCH 66.77, 35.189, 252.146
CIE-LUV 66.77, -35.02, -51.673
Hunter-Lab 60.273, -12.218, -31.05
Binary 01010101, 10101011, 11011110

Shades and Tints of #55abde

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02070b is the darkest color, while #f9fcf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#55abde is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#979797 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8a9ba5 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#97a5d8 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#90a5e3 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#4bb5c2 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7fa7da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#7aa7e1 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#4eb1cc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
